§ 7-110-107 — Restated articles of incorporation

Colorado·Title 07 Corporations·Art. Amendment of Articles of
(1)The board of directors may restate the articles of incorporation at any time with or without shareholder action. If the corporation has not yet issued shares and no directors have been elected, its incorporators may restate the articles of incorporation at any time.
(2)The restatement may include one or more amendments to the articles of incorporation. If the restatement includes an amendment requiring shareholder approval, it shall be adopted as provided in section 7-110-103.
(3)If the board of directors submits a restatement for shareholder action, the corporation shall give notice, in accordance with section 7-107-105, to each shareholder entitled to vote on the restatement of the shareholders' meeting at which the restatement will be voted upon.
